What is AppleTree?

A high-speed disk space analyzer for macOS, inspired by the speed of WizTree on Windows and the visualization style of GrandPerspective.

Scan a folder or a whole volume and see exactly what is using space — as a sortable outline, a breakdown by file type, and an interactive treemap, all kept in sync.

Features

  • Fast parallel scanning — a worker-pool fts(3) traversal that stays on one device, deduplicates hardlinks, APFS clones, and firmlink-joined directories, and streams progress instead of blocking until the walk finishes
  • Tree View — a sortable outline (Folder, % of Parent, Size, Logical Size, Files, Folders, Modified)
  • Treemap — a labeled, ordered treemap colored by file type, synced with the Tree View
  • Extension Summary — a whole-scan breakdown by file extension
  • Delete to Trash — ?? or the context menu, with confirmation (on by default) and instant recomputed totals
  • Quick Look — Space bar, Finder-style
  • Live external-change detection — files deleted or moved by other apps are flagged in a completed scan
  • Honest skip reasons — privacy-protected, system-owned, or permission-denied, with Full Disk Access suggested only when it would help
  • Volume capacity readout — Total / Used / Reserved / Free for the scanned volume
  • Nothing leaves your Mac — no account, no analytics, no network calls
